Yep, I've had to wear it since the first day post-op. It was really rubbing my armpits, and someone on here suggested wearing it over a t-shirt...so I did and it helped so much.
Also, when it was hurting the most (days 3-6) I would wear it for 15 mins. and take it off for 15 mins. Then wear it for 15 mins. and so on. I didn't ask my PS about that, I just chose to on my own for my own sanity. If something goes wrong with my girls I will probably be the one at fault for not following my PS's instructions to the T on the strap thing.
But so far, the strap is working for me. I hate it, but it IS working.
